If there's no displacement, there's no work done. Work without displacement is zero. The force of gravity pulls down on the item, you are holding. But in general, no, you do not spend energy to keep it up. If the item is on a shelf, this shelf is not continuously spending energy to keep it up. It spends no energy and does do work.

Steps for Solving Static Friction Problems Step 1: Identify the coefficient of static friction between the surface and the object. Step 2: Find the normal force acting on the object. Web8 dec. 2024 · The amount of friction mainly depends on the “normal force,” which surfaces exert on the objects sitting on them, as well as the characteristics of the specific surface you’re considering. For most purposes, you can use the formula: F=\mu N F = μN. to calculate friction, with N standing for the “normal” force and “ μ ...
